I received Empire Today's name from Home advisor.com when I was shopping for new flooring. I didn't bother to research Empire because of this. The salesperson promised me the world and I felt comfortable. 568 square feet at cost of $7100.00. Day of install they wanted an additional $3,000.00 cause my floor wasn't level( I was told by salesperson all of this would be covered) with having no choice I got Empire down to an additional$800.00 .Because I didn't cancel contract within first 3 days I'm on the hook for everything.     Only 1 of 3 installers spoke a little bit of English, they used a sawsall to 'remove  spindles from a railing( they are ruined), they removed support for a staircase, they put debris and garbage under walls,they damaged walls, scratched the new floor. The new floor is not level, it's off 1/8- 1/4 in 10-15 different areas ( Empire's response to the level floor is that it meets industry standards.. but the biggest issue is that as the Empire installers were walking out the door after completion he said NO WHEELS ON THIS FLOOR , I followed him outside and said for how long he said forever.( I told him my mother who is handicap uses a roll-aid which is a walker on 3 wheels and needs it to walk) , he said she can't use it on this floor. Now my mother is only in my home about 4x a month. The new flooring covers almost the entire 1st floor. I was never told that during the initial sale that the flooring has restrictions for HANDICAPPED people cause if i was told I would have never purchased it. I have confronted this no wheels statement with 2 managers and 4 customer service people. I have exhausted every avenue with Empire to correct this to no avail. I went on internet about Empire only to find countless similar complaints. I trusted Home advisor to have researched the company's they recommend. Home advisor' s response was that they only check to see if the company's they recommend are properly licensed and they don't check complaints on internet. If I had checked internet prior I would have NEVER EVER chosen EMPIRE TODAY.

 It's been 5 weeks since Empire Today has been handling my claim. 3 different people ( who work for Empire) have come in to my house to examine my floors , each has found nothing wrong. In the fine print on my contract I got an independent arbitratior. He found in my favor ( floor completely unlevel, shotty workmanship. Still Empire has not done anything, I'm on the phone with them 4-5 times a week.
